With increasing parental coalition formation, parents are likely to make many purchase decisions without the childs direct influence on the decision: forming coalitions is one means of limiting childrens influence. In particular, our results indicate that, as expected, teens in single-parent families are subject to less parental coalition formation and authoritarianism in parent-child relations, which, in turn, enhances their influence in purchase decisions. There are three types of unilateral descent: patrilineal, which follows the fathers line only; matrilineal, which follows the mothers side only; and ambilineal, which follows either the fathers only or the mothers side only, depending on the situation. Specifically, teens in single-parent families (mean=2.71) had greater influence in family-related purchases than did teens in step-families (mean=1.90) and intact families (mean=2.14; F(1,84)=11.09, p<.01).
